Optimal Multiresolution Dynamic Models Generation Based on Triangle Importance

In this paper, we propose an efficient method to generate optimal multiresolution dynamic models. By the method, we define the triangle importance degree as a weight parameter to be embedded to the edge contraction cost, so the new metric can not only measure distance error but also reflect geometric variation of local areas. A deformation degree weight is appended to the aggregated edge contraction cost for the whole animation, thus sharp features on areas with large deformation can be preserved. In addition, a process of mesh optimization and validity check can further alleviate the geometric distortion of the approximations. Our approach is efficient in operation, easy for implementation, and as a result high quality of dynamic approximations with wellpreserved fine details can be generated at any given frame.
